Benzyl 1,7-diazaspiro[4.4]nonane-1-carboxylate (CAS No. 1086395-00-7) is a high-purity, synthetic organic compound with the molecular formula C15H20N2O2. This spirocyclic derivative features a unique diazaspiro[4.4]nonane core structure, making it a valuable intermediate for pharmaceutical research and medicinal chemistry applications. The compound is supplied as a white to off-white crystalline powder with ??95% purity (HPLC). It is soluble in common organic solvents such as DMSO, methanol, and dichloromethane, but exhibits limited solubility in water. Proper storage at 2-8??C under inert atmosphere is recommended to ensure long-term stability. This product is ideal for researchers developing novel bioactive molecules, particularly in the areas of CNS therapeutics and enzyme inhibition studies.

  • CAS No: 1086395-00-7
  • Molecular Formula: C15H20N2O2
  • Molecular Weight: 260.33
  • Exact Mass: 260.152477885
  • Monoisotopic Mass: 260.152477885
  • IUPAC Name: benzyl 1,7-diazaspiro[4.4]nonane-1-carboxylate
  • SMILES: C1CC2(CCNC2)N(C1)C(=O)OCC3=CC=CC=C3
  • Synonyms: Benzyl 1,7-diazaspiro[4.4]nonane-1-carboxylate, 1086395-00-7, Benzyl1,7-diazaspiro[4.4]nonane-1-carboxylate, DTXSID60710572, AKOS016011567

Application

Benzyl 1,7-diazaspiro[4.4]nonane-1-carboxylate serves as a key building block in the synthesis of potential pharmaceutical compounds targeting neurological disorders. The spirocyclic structure makes it particularly valuable for creating constrained analogs of bioactive molecules with improved metabolic stability. Researchers utilize this compound in medicinal chemistry programs focused on GPCR modulation and kinase inhibition. Its benzyl-protected carboxylate group allows for selective deprotection and further functionalization during multi-step syntheses.
